Introduction to PMXB43UNEZ

.Overview of product

The PMXB43UNEZ is a high-performance single N-channel MOSFET developed by Nexperia USA Inc., tailored for low-voltage switching applications with its compact surface-mount package and reliable electrical characteristics.

 

.Core parameter

Category:Discrete Semiconductor Products,Transistors,FETs, MOSFETs,Single FETs, MOSFETs

Mfr:Nexperia USA Inc.

Packaging:Tape & Reel

Part Status:Active

FET Type:N-Channel

Technology:MOSFET (Metal Oxide)

Drain to Source Voltage (Vdss):20 V

Current - Continuous Drain (Id) @ 25°C:3.2A (Ta)

Drive Voltage (Max Rds On, Min Rds On):1.5V, 4.5V

Rds On (Max) @ Id, Vgs:54mOhm @ 3.2A, 4.5V

Vgs (Max):±8V

Input Capacitance (Ciss) (Max) @ Vds:551 pF @ 10 V

Power Dissipation (Max):400mW (Ta), 8.33W (Tc)

Operating Temperature:-55°C ~ 150°C (TJ)

Mounting Type:Surface Mount

Package / Case:3-XDFN Exposed Pad

 

.Main characteristics

Low On-Resistance:54mOhm (max) @ 3.2A, 4.5V Vgs minimizes power loss during switching operations.

Wide Voltage Range:20V Vdss and ±8V Vgs rating supports versatile low-voltage circuit designs.

High Current Capacity:3.2A continuous drain current (Ta) enables handling of moderate load demands.

Dual Drive Voltage:Compatible with 1.5V (min) and 4.5V (max) drive signals for flexible microcontroller interfacing.

Compact Packaging:3-XDFN exposed pad surface-mount package reduces PCB footprint and enhances thermal performance.

Extended Temperature Range:-55°C ~ 150°C (TJ) operating temperature ensures reliability in harsh environmental conditions.

Low Input Capacitance:551pF (max) Ciss at 10V Vds enables fast switching speeds for high-frequency applications.

High Power Dissipation:8.33W (Tc) maximum power dissipation supports stable operation under heavy loads.
